The group is working on the theory of quantum optics at the
Institute of Theoretical Physics and Astronomy
of Vilnius University.
Our main research interests
are cold atomic gases, electromagnetically induced transparency,
slow light, lefthanded light and effective gauge field theories.
The Quantum Optics group is headed by
Professor Gediminas Juzeliƫnas.
